CAG report faults West Bengal mining land
🇮🇳 INDIA — A Comptroller and Auditor General (CAG) report has accused the West Bengal government of failing to protect tribal land rights during coal mining acquisitions. The report highlights failures by Bharat Coking Coal Limited and Eastern Coalfields Limited to ensure fair compensation and proper resettlement for displaced communities. The findings indicate systemic breaches of national land acquisition and resettlement acts.

Context
The audit specifically identifies gaps between statutory mandates for fair compensation and the actual disbursements made to affected tribal landholders.
